Analysis
In 2025, school age population, one year before the official primary entry in British Virgin Islands stood at 327.
That represents a change of down 3.3% on the previous year and down 20.8% over ten years.
Over the whole period, school age population, one year before the official primary entry in British Virgin Islands peaked at 529 in 2013 and was at its lowest, 245, in 1970.
British Virgin Islands ranks 210th of 222 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.
The long-run direction has been consistently rising across the 56 years of available data.
